Not well suited to single serving smoothies
My primary use case for the blender was for morning smoothies. A typical smoothie for me contains a fruit, a liquid, some protein powder, leafy greens, and ice. That also happens to be the recommended order to add them as the ice helps push things down. Since it's just a single serving in a giant container, there isn't much height of smoothie to slow down the ice ones it hits the blades. This results in the ice shooting up to the top of the blender, and kicks up ingredients that haven't blended yet onto the walls/top of the container. The video I've added shows this, and you can see a giant chunk of spinach kicked up on the side right when the ice reaches the blades. Yes, I could just spatula it all off and then re-run the blender. I could probably also crush the ice before putting it in. Regardless, there isn't yet a smaller container to make single serving smoothies efficiently. This thing is just too wide of a container for a single serving smoothie with ice cubes. I don't fault the blender. It's a beast, and I'm glad to have bought a vitamix. There just aren't enough accessories yet for the Ascent series blenders. Really hope the 32oz container makes its way to the Ascent line, as that would be perfect for me. My review is based on the fact the Ascent is still a new blender base that hasn't yet released the other containers.
